How does hwinfo work
Content on WhatAnswers is provided "as is" for informational purposes. While we strive for accuracy, we make no guarantees. Content is AI-assisted and should not be used as professional advice.
Last updated: April 8, 2026
Key Facts
- First released in 1996 by developer Martin Malik
- Supports monitoring of over 1,500 hardware sensors
- Latest stable version is 8.00 released in 2024
- Provides real-time monitoring of temperatures, voltages, and fan speeds
- Used by over 10 million users worldwide for system diagnostics
Overview
HWiNFO (Hardware Info) is a professional system information and diagnostic tool that has become an essential utility for PC enthusiasts, system builders, and IT professionals since its initial release in 1996. Developed by Martin Malik, a Slovak programmer, the software emerged during the Windows 95 era when comprehensive hardware monitoring tools were scarce. Originally created as a personal project to address the lack of detailed hardware information available to users, HWiNFO has evolved through more than 25 years of continuous development, with its architecture completely rewritten in 2008 to support modern 64-bit systems. The software gained significant popularity in the early 2000s as PC customization and overclocking became mainstream, with version 4.00 in 2006 introducing the sensor monitoring capabilities that would become its hallmark feature. Today, HWiNFO supports Windows operating systems from Windows XP through Windows 11, with specialized versions available for DOS environments. The tool's development has been driven by community feedback and the increasing complexity of modern hardware, with regular updates adding support for new processors, graphics cards, and motherboard chipsets as they reach the market.
How It Works
HWiNFO operates through a sophisticated multi-layered architecture that interfaces directly with hardware components using various communication protocols. At its core, the software utilizes the System Management Bus (SMBus) and I²C protocols to communicate with hardware sensors embedded in components like CPUs, GPUs, and motherboard chipsets. For processor monitoring, HWiNFO accesses Model Specific Registers (MSRs) and Platform Controller Hub (PCH) registers to read temperature data, clock speeds, and power consumption metrics. The software employs Direct Memory Access (DMA) techniques to retrieve information from the Embedded Controller (EC) found on most modern motherboards, which contains real-time sensor data for voltages, fan speeds, and thermal readings. HWiNFO's sensor monitoring module polls these hardware interfaces at user-configurable intervals (typically 1-10 seconds) and presents the data through a customizable interface with graphs, logs, and alerts. For system information reporting, the tool queries ACPI tables, SMBIOS/DMI data, and Windows Management Instrumentation (WMI) to compile detailed specifications about installed hardware. The software includes specialized drivers that run at kernel level to access protected hardware regions while maintaining system stability through careful error handling and validation of all read operations.
Why It Matters
HWiNFO plays a crucial role in modern computing by providing users with unprecedented visibility into their system's health and performance. For PC enthusiasts and overclockers, the software enables precise tuning of system components by revealing how adjustments affect temperatures, voltages, and stability in real-time. System administrators and IT professionals rely on HWiNFO for diagnosing hardware failures, monitoring server environments, and maintaining optimal operating conditions to prevent costly downtime. The tool's detailed reporting capabilities help consumers verify hardware specifications when purchasing pre-built systems or used components, reducing fraud in the secondary market. In industrial and research applications, HWiNFO's logging features allow for long-term monitoring of system behavior under various workloads, contributing to thermal design improvements and energy efficiency studies. The software's popularity in benchmarking communities has made it a standard tool for validating performance claims and ensuring fair comparisons across different hardware configurations. By democratizing access to detailed hardware information that was previously available only to manufacturers, HWiNFO empowers users to make informed decisions about system maintenance, upgrades, and optimization.
More How Does in Daily Life
Also in Daily Life
More "How Does" Questions
Trending on WhatAnswers
Browse by Topic
Browse by Question Type
Sources
- HWiNFO - WikipediaCC-BY-SA-4.0
Missing an answer?
Suggest a question and we'll generate an answer for it.